Transaction dd6cc26ab9c58845573de4aae65d4ca301626e433cf5cbf7b30de687cbe7b4ce
1 Input
1 Output
-
dd6cc26ab9c58845573de4aae65d4ca301626e433cf5cbf7b30de687cbe7b4ce:0
- value
- 3947232
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 965288e3ff3d431a1f136a4f6ede64fff8726570 OP_EQUAL
- address
- 3FPr9vztnkAXRYP95QC6XBX9BAXfgcm8tF